Password and attribute synchronization with MS Windows AD and NT |
Sun Java System Identity Synchronization for Windows 1.0 enables user passwords and other attributes stored in either Sun Java System Directory Server 5.2 and Windows AD and NT environments to be synchronized bi-directionally for more secure administration of heterogeneous environments. |

Strong security to protect passwords and attributes |
Network traffic is protected with SSL and all information is encrypted with 3DES encryption keys. |
Compatible with existing populated directories |
Sun Java System Identity Synchronization for Windows can synchronize user entries that existed prior to installation, even if these users are in both a Sun Java System Directory Server and a Microsoft Windows directory environment. An administrator can link users in existing directories with included tools. |
Password policy |
Sun Java System Identity Synchronization for Windows software does not alter the password policies in place in any directory environment. |
Advanced design leverages a message bus |
Provides a highly scalable and reliable asynchronous message bus with secure connections to all components. |
